数据库的返回值是什么意思
-
数据库的返回值是指在进行数据库操作后,数据库系统返回给用户的结果或信息。返回值通常包含以下几个方面的信息:
-
操作是否成功:返回值可以告知用户数据库操作是否成功执行。通常,返回值中会有一个标志位或错误码来表示操作的执行情况。如果返回值为0或者表示成功的标志位,则说明操作成功;如果返回值为非零或表示失败的标志位,则说明操作失败。这样用户可以根据返回值来判断操作是否成功,以便进行后续的处理。
-
影响的行数:某些数据库操作,比如插入、更新或删除数据,会返回操作影响的行数。返回值中会包含一个数字,表示操作对数据库中的数据所产生的影响行数。用户可以通过这个返回值来确认数据库中的数据是否被正确地操作。
-
查询结果:对于查询操作,数据库会返回查询结果集。返回值中会包含查询结果的数据,通常以表格的形式呈现。用户可以通过解析返回值,获取所需的数据。
-
错误信息:如果操作失败,数据库会返回相应的错误信息。返回值中会包含错误码和错误描述,帮助用户了解操作失败的原因。用户可以根据错误信息来进行故障排除和修复。
-
其他附加信息:数据库的返回值可能还包含其他附加信息,如执行时间、执行计划等。这些信息可以帮助用户了解操作的性能和执行过程,有助于优化和调优数据库操作。
总之,数据库的返回值是数据库操作后所返回的结果或信息,包括操作是否成功、影响的行数、查询结果、错误信息等。用户可以根据返回值来判断操作的执行情况,并进行相应的处理。
3个月前 -
-
数据库的返回值是指执行数据库操作后,数据库系统返回给用户的结果信息。它可以告诉用户数据库操作是否成功执行、返回的数据内容,以及其他相关的信息。
数据库的返回值通常以代码或标识符的形式表示,用于标识不同的执行结果。常见的返回值包括以下几种:
-
成功返回值:表示数据库操作成功执行。通常使用0或者其他正整数来表示。
-
失败返回值:表示数据库操作执行失败。通常使用负整数或其他非零值来表示。失败返回值可以提供错误代码或错误信息,以帮助用户判断失败的具体原因。
-
查询结果:当执行查询语句时,数据库会返回查询结果。查询结果可以是满足条件的数据记录集合,也可以是空集合。用户可以根据查询结果进行相应的处理。
-
影响行数:对于更新、插入、删除等操作,数据库会返回受影响的行数。这个值可以告诉用户具体有多少行数据被操作了,用于确认操作的有效性。
-
其他信息:数据库的返回值还可以包含其他相关的信息,比如执行时间、警告信息等。这些信息可以帮助用户更好地理解数据库操作的执行情况。
用户在使用数据库时,可以根据返回值来判断操作是否成功,根据返回结果来获取需要的数据或进行相应的处理。同时,对于失败返回值,用户可以根据返回的错误信息来进行错误处理和调试。
3个月前 -
-
数据库的返回值是指在执行数据库操作(如查询、插入、更新、删除等)后,数据库系统返回给用户的结果。返回值可以包含查询结果、受影响的行数、错误信息等内容,具体的返回值取决于数据库系统和执行的操作。
一般来说,数据库的返回值可以分为以下几种情况:
-
查询操作的返回值:当执行查询语句时,数据库会返回一个结果集,该结果集包含了满足查询条件的所有记录。返回值可以是一个表格形式的结果集,也可以是一个游标,用户可以通过遍历游标来获取每一条记录。
-
插入、更新、删除操作的返回值:当执行插入、更新、删除操作时,数据库会返回一个表示操作受影响的行数的整数值。该值表示数据库中受到影响的记录的数量,用户可以根据该值判断操作是否成功。
-
错误信息的返回值:如果在执行数据库操作时发生了错误,数据库会返回一个错误信息,用于指示出错的原因和位置。错误信息通常包括错误代码(如SQLSTATE码)和错误描述。用户可以根据错误信息来调试和修复操作中的问题。
在使用数据库时,用户可以根据数据库的返回值来判断操作是否成功,并根据返回值中的信息进行后续的处理。例如,对于查询操作,可以根据返回的结果集进行数据展示或进一步的计算;对于插入、更新、删除操作,可以根据返回的受影响行数来判断操作是否成功,并进行相应的处理;对于错误信息,可以根据返回的错误代码和描述来定位和解决问题。
3个月前 -